CocoaPods 版本检查:确保你的项目顺利运行
CocoaPods 版本检查:确保你的项目顺利运行
在iOS开发中,CocoaPods 是一个非常重要的依赖管理工具。它帮助开发者轻松地管理第三方库,确保项目中的所有依赖项都是最新且兼容的。今天,我们将深入探讨 CocoaPods version check,了解如何检查和管理CocoaPods的版本,以及为什么这对开发者来说至关重要。
什么是CocoaPods Version Check?
CocoaPods version check 是指检查当前安装的CocoaPods版本是否是最新的,或者是否满足项目需求的过程。CocoaPods的版本更新通常会带来新的功能、性能改进和安全补丁,因此定期检查版本是非常必要的。
如何进行CocoaPods Version Check?
-
检查本地CocoaPods版本: 打开终端,输入以下命令:
pod --version
这将显示你当前安装的CocoaPods版本。
-
检查最新版本: 你可以通过以下命令查看CocoaPods的最新版本:
gem search cocoapods --remote
这个命令会列出所有可用的CocoaPods版本。
-
更新CocoaPods: 如果你发现本地版本不是最新的,可以使用以下命令更新:
sudo gem install cocoapods
或者,如果你想更新到特定版本:
sudo gem install cocoapods -v 1.10.1
为什么需要进行CocoaPods Version Check?
- 兼容性:新版本的CocoaPods可能支持更高版本的Xcode或iOS SDK,确保你的项目能够顺利编译和运行。
- 安全性:更新CocoaPods可以修复已知的安全漏洞,保护你的项目免受潜在的攻击。
- 功能增强:新版本通常会带来新的功能和改进,提升开发效率。
- 依赖管理:确保所有依赖库的版本兼容,避免因版本冲突导致的编译错误。
CocoaPods Version Check的应用场景
-
项目初始化:在开始一个新项目时,确保CocoaPods是最新版本,可以避免很多潜在的问题。
-
团队协作:当团队成员使用不同版本的CocoaPods时,版本检查可以确保所有人都在同一版本上工作,减少因版本差异导致的冲突。
-
持续集成(CI):在CI环境中,定期检查CocoaPods版本可以确保构建过程的稳定性和一致性。
-
问题排查:当遇到依赖问题时,检查CocoaPods版本可能是排查问题的第一步。
相关工具和插件
- CocoaPods App:一个用于管理CocoaPods的图形化工具,简化了版本检查和更新的过程。
- Fastlane:一个自动化构建和发布工具,可以集成CocoaPods的版本检查和更新。
- Xcode插件:一些Xcode插件可以直接在IDE内进行CocoaPods的版本管理。
总结
CocoaPods version check 是iOS开发中不可或缺的一部分。通过定期检查和更新CocoaPods版本,开发者可以确保项目依赖的稳定性和安全性,提高开发效率,减少因版本问题导致的错误。无论你是个人开发者还是团队成员,掌握CocoaPods的版本管理都是提升项目质量的关键一步。希望这篇文章能帮助你更好地理解和应用CocoaPods的版本检查,确保你的iOS开发之路更加顺畅。